When searching for a real estate agent, keep their disclosures in mind so you know who they are working for. Remember that dual agency is also an option. Your real estate agency will represent each side of the transaction. In effect, while you are paying the agency, they also work for the opposite side; if you are a prospective tenant, for example, the dual agency represents the landlord, as well. Dual agencies require full disclosure and must be agreed upon by both parties.

You might have to make improvements to your space before you can use it. This might include superficial improvements such as repainting a wall or arranging the furniture more efficiently. Sometimes a new business will need to alter the floor space by moving interior walls. Negotiate payment for these improvements ahead of time, and attempt to have the landlord pay at least part of the costs.

Make sure you know who does emergency maintenance work if you rent commercial property for your business. Find out from your landlord who to contact for emergency repairs, such as plumbing accidents. Keep the contact numbers handy, and ask them in advance what their response time is. Utilize the information given by your landlord to develop a plan for emergencies. This will help you ensure your reputation or customer service is not tarnished while your business is disrupted.
